dc.description.abstractThis paper examines how Chomsky s(1986) theory of barriers is to be refìned, parameterized or modified in order to properly account for relativization phenomena in English and Korean.
It is proposed that Chomskys(1986) condition (1) be replaced by (2),an extension of the Minimality Condition.
(1) A CP assigned oblique Case by N is an inherent barrier.
(2) A projection of N that is a barrier for government due to the Minimality
